1 1 Energy poverty and vulnerable consumers in the energy sector across the EU: Analysis of policies and measures Authors: Steve Pye (University College London), Audrey Dobbins (University of Stuttgart), Claire Baffert (KIC InnoEnergy), Jurica Brajković, Ivana Grgurev (EIHP), Rocco De Miglio (E4SMA), Paul Deane (University College Cork) Policy report published April 2015

2 2 What is energy poverty? A definition a situation in which households are not able to adequately heat their homes or meet other required household energy services at an affordable cost. It is a complex challenge. Source: Rademaekers et al. 2016

3 3 The challenge of energy poverty in Europe Estimated ~54 million people in energy poverty, or 11% of European population (EPEE, 2009) However, understanding limited due to diversity of challenge, data availability, differences in definition, low recognition etc.

4 4 Objectives of the research Vulnerable consumers? Energy poverty? Policies and measures? Role of the Commission Use and meaning of concepts Action by Member States Co-ordinated action

5 5 Recognition of vulnerable customers / energy poverty in EC Directives EU Gas and Electricity Directives under the Third Energy Package (2009) Member States shall take appropriate measures to protect final customers, and shall, in particular, ensure that there are adequate safeguards to protect vulnerable customers. In this context, each Member State shall define the concept of vulnerable customers which may refer to energy poverty and, inter alia, to the prohibition of disconnection of electricity to such customers in critical times. Member States shall ensure that rights and obligations linked to vulnerable customers are applied. In particular, they shall take measures to protect final customers inremote areas. Protection of vulnerable consumers further entrenched in the EC Energy Union communication (2015) MS

7 7 Recognising the distinctive nature of these concepts Vulnerable Consumer May include individuals at risk of or in energy poverty, but also a broader group of specific consumers who may be at a disadvantage in the purchasing and use of energy in the electricity and gas retail markets Electricity and gas Short-term curative approach Targets specific disadvantaged groups Main actors: regulator, consumer protection agencies, utilities, government vs. vs. vs. vs. Energy Poverty Commonly understood to describe a situation where individuals are not able to adequately heat or purchase other energy services for their homes and needs at affordable cost (based on review of definitions applied) All forms of energy (+ mobility) Longer-term preventative approach Focus on energy affordability Broader range of stakeholders

10 10 Review of policies and measures Increase financial ability of households/ reduce prices Reduce energy consumption Financial Support (20%) 56 measures Consumer Protection (27%) 74 measures Info / Awareness (21%) 58 measures Energy Efficiency (32%) 90 measures

11 11 Review of policies and measures Financial support (welfare support, direct energy payments, social tariffs) o crucial means of short-term protection for vulnerable consumers o largely distributed through the social welfare system to both identify recipients of support and issue payments Energy efficiency interventions o key part of a strategy to address the underlying cause of energy poverty o considerable scope for increased and better targeting o specific incentives needed for targeting fuel poor Information awareness o improves understanding of consumer rights and information on market tariffs o measures on price comparison & transparent billing often found in most liberalised markets. o strong civic society in relation to energy poverty, number of awareness campaigns is higher Consumer protection (disconnections, regulatory controls, improved & targeted information) o focus on vulnerable consumer protection, and dominated by disconnection safeguards o diverse set of measures, primarily coordinated by regulators & energy supply companies o additional measures e.g. codes of conduct, debt protection most prevalent in strongly liberalised markets

13 13 Clean Energy for All Package This research and other work are important inputs into the recent proposals as they relate to vulnerable customer protection and energy poverty Some notable changes i. Strengthened recognition of identifying and addressing energy poverty as a specific issue (Article 29 of proposal on common rules for the internal market in electricity); also recognised as distinctive from VC protection ii. iii. Amendment of the Energy Performance of Buildings Directive (EPBD) call for targeting of investment on energy poor homes (Article 2) Proposals amending EE Directive strengthen social aspects of energy efficiency by requiring that energy poverty must be taken into account in designing energy efficiency obligation schemes and alternative measures iv. The Commission is setting up an Energy Poverty Observatory (led by University of Manchester) to facilitate good practice dissemination and indicator development, to support Member States in their efforts to combat energy poverty
